Holley Repays $15M Debt, Totaling $115M Since 2023
AI Summary
Holley Inc. announced an additional $15 million voluntary prepayment of its first lien term loan facility. This action brings the total debt repaid by the company to $115 million since September 2023, all funded through free cash flow. The company expects these debt reduction efforts to generate over $4.5 million in annualized interest savings and aims to lower net leverage to below 3.5x by year-end.
